Digestive issues and stomach ailments like gas, indigestion, and constipation often make the belly seem swollen. This condition is typically known as stomach bloating. Health experts believe that bloating is primarily caused due to excess gas production in the stomach or disturbances in the muscle movement in the digestive system. It induces a stuffed feeling that is usually followed by pain and discomfort. Moreover, the condition can also make your stomach seem bigger and feel tighter.

Bloating is a common and non-serious discomfort that can be easily treated with lifestyle changes, good food behaviour, and natural remedies for gas troubles. Here are some easy tips that can be helpful in reducing stomach bloating:

1. Avoid getting constipated

Constipation is one of the primary reasons of stomach bloating as it leads to gas getting trapped in the stomach. Thus, you should always consume a high-fiber diet in order to keep your bowel movement regular and ensure easy release of gas. Also, drink adequate amount of water throughout the day. Health experts suggest that people should drink at least 3 to 4 litres of water per day to keep stomach-related problems at bay.

2. Eat small meals

Overeating and eating foods too fast can lead to excess swallowing of air that may eventually result in gas pain and bloating. Thus, avoid eating too much at once and have small meals frequently instead. Moreover, chew the food properly before galloping. In case you’re already experiencing bloating, don’t eat heavy meals at all.

3. Physical activity

Physical activities are extremely important for healthy digestive system functioning. Therefore, you should perform pelvic floor exercises and cardio exercises like running, swimming, cycling, etc. as they can help in releasing gas and encouraging easy passage of stool. Moreover, you can also try certain yoga poses like child’s pose and happy baby pose as they encourage the release of extra gas from the GI tract.

4. Decide on probiotics

Probiotics are considered to be highly beneficial for gut health. They are the good bacteria that work to improve digestive health and help in reducing excess gas production. Kefir, buttermilk, yoghurt, etc. are some of the best sources of probiotics that can help in reducing stomach bloating.
